mpi并行程序設(shè)計 如何把我的幾臺電腦聯(lián)起來做并行計算?
如何把我的幾臺電腦聯(lián)起來做并行計算?服務(wù)器組設(shè)置計算功能,否則一切都沒有意義;計算軟件一些CAD和3D軟件都有這個功能,這是自帶的。這時,你只需要超高速的局域網(wǎng),也就是說,網(wǎng)線和交換機(jī)都足夠好;數(shù)據(jù)線
如何把我的幾臺電腦聯(lián)起來做并行計算?
服務(wù)器組
設(shè)置計算功能,否則一切都沒有意義;
計算軟件
一些CAD和3D軟件都有這個功能,這是自帶的。這時,你只需要超高速的局域網(wǎng),也就是說,網(wǎng)線和交換機(jī)都足夠好;數(shù)據(jù)線
互聯(lián),你可以形成并行處理的計算機(jī)陣列,或者服務(wù)器組
集合陣列,問題不明顯,支持Windows系統(tǒng),這是最好的解決方案。當(dāng)你買了一張卡,你會發(fā)送相應(yīng)的軟件。不便宜。
MPI并行程序設(shè)計?
編寫并行計算軟件通常用于超級計算機(jī)上的并行計算。例如,上海超級計算中心在流體力學(xué)、藥物設(shè)計等方面進(jìn)行高性能計算。可以說,沒有MPI或類似的并行編程工具,那些擁有數(shù)百萬次和數(shù)十億次的計算機(jī)都是浪費(fèi)。
MPI并行程序單機(jī)多線程可以運(yùn)行,為什么多機(jī)計算時出現(xiàn)錯?
在群集上使用Openmpi。PBS有一個問題,所以我總是使用命令mpirun-np8vasp提交任務(wù)。
我不知道如何使用該命令執(zhí)行多個節(jié)點(diǎn)的并行計算(將任務(wù)分配給多個節(jié)點(diǎn))。
請教在并行計算時,Java的多線程和MPI的區(qū)別?
如果是單節(jié)點(diǎn),則使用多線程。MPI通常用于多個節(jié)點(diǎn),即當(dāng)多個工作站一起計算時,使用MPI。多線程操作系統(tǒng)是CPU的自動分配,可以實(shí)現(xiàn)計算機(jī)的分配。計算機(jī)上MPI通信的速度肯定不如多線程通信的速度快,因?yàn)榫€程通信可以基于共享內(nèi)存。